This is the only time this format will feature in the Olympics.

The format for the speed final  is the same as Speed World Cups and hasn't changed in 30+ years, ie the seeding has always been as it is now. It is just that the top qualifier has neverpulled out before the start of the finals.

Paris 2024 will almost certainly have the same format as a normal Speed World Cup.

(NB the Combined Speed Finals are slightly different to a Speed World Cup but only in that they have run offs to determine 5th/6th/7th/8th unlike World Cups where these rankings are determined by the qualification time. This is to ensure that all athletes in the finals have 3 races).
